I am looking for any decendants of Sampson Dower an early pioneer of the Copper Country of Michigan. He worked at Cliff Mine 1854 to 1856, then moved to Ogima Mine in Ontonagon County until 1869. He then went to Duluth , Minn. and worked on the openning of Minnesota Point to the Duluth Lake. He then went to Staples , Minn. and went into the timber business starting with sales to the Northern Pasific Rail Road in 1870/1880.
